18.07.2013 Views

Noter om R

Noter om R

Noter om R

SHOW MORE
SHOW LESS

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

cat<br />

(afsnit 19.4.3)<br />

Udskriver værdier i R Console i mere “råt” format end print. K<strong>om</strong>binere i nogen grad funktionaliteten af<br />

print og paste. Nyttig til dialog med brugeren i R Console (sammen med readline).<br />

Eksempel på brug:<br />

cat("Resultatet af beregningen er:", 2+2, "\n")<br />

Kald og parametre:<br />

cat(værdi(er), . . . )<br />

Parameter Betydning<br />

værdi(er) En eller flere (tal og/eller tekst) værdier, der skal udskrives i R Console. Bemærk, at<br />

cat ikke laver linjeskift, så alle linjeskift der ønskes skal indsættes eksplicit med tegnet<br />

"\n".<br />

sep=tekst Tekst, ser skal indsættes mellem de værdier, der udskrives. Standard er sep=" " (mellemrum),<br />

så for at få værdierne sat helt tæt sammen må man bruge sep="".<br />

flush.console<br />

Sikrer at R Console er opdateret med seneste output fra print og cat. Af effektivitetshensyn går output<br />

til R Console gennem en buffer og flush.console synkroniserer selve R Console vinduet med bufferen.<br />

Kan være nødvendigt i interaktive R-scripts.<br />

Kald og parametre:<br />

flush.console()<br />

readline<br />

(afsnit 19.4.3)<br />

Læser en linjes tekst indtastet i R Console. Venter på at brugeren indtaster noget tekst og trykker Enter og<br />

giver det indtastede s<strong>om</strong> resultat. Bemærk at resultatet altid er en tekst, så hvis det skal tolkes s<strong>om</strong> et tal må<br />

det efterfølgende konverteres med as.numeric.<br />

Eksempel på brug:<br />

indtastning

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!